ZIP code 74132 in Tulsa, Oklahoma has a population of 7,543. The median household income is $79,543, which is 4% above the national average. Median home value is $286,500, 3% above the US average. 44.8%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

ZIP code 74132 is classified by USPS as a standard delivery area and covers roughly 31.5 square miles in Tulsa, Tulsa County, Oklahoma. The area is home to 7,543 residents, producing a population density of 239 people per square mile, and falls within the Chicago time zone. These USPS and Census boundary values drive every downstream statistic on this page, including the benchmarks that compare 74132 against Oklahoma and the nation.

On the economic side, the median household income for ZIP 74132 sits at $79,543 (27% above the Oklahoma average), while per-capita income is $50,618. The poverty rate stands at 10.2% and the unemployment rate at 2.7%. On housing, the median home value is $286,500 (84% above the state average) with median rent at $1,200 per month, and 56.4% of occupied units are owner-occupied, a direct signal of whether 74132 behaves more like a homeowner neighborhood or a renter-heavy ZIP.

Education and household profile round out the picture: 44.8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 36, and the average commute is 19 minutes. What businesses operate in this ZIP?

Census Bureau data shows 313 business establishments in ZIP 74132, employing approximately 6,130 people with a combined annual payroll of $277,279,000.
